1. BarPlot 1
# Libraries
library(ggplot2)
## Warning: package 'ggplot2' was built under R version 4.2.3
# 2: Using Hue
ggplot(mtcars, aes(x=as.factor(cyl), fill=as.factor(cyl) )) +
geom_bar(color="black" ) +
scale_fill_hue(c = 40) +
theme(legend.position="none")

2. BarPlot 2
# Data
data <- data.frame(
name = c("DD","with himself","with DC","with Silur" ,"DC","with himself","with DD","with Silur" ,"Silur","with himself","with DD","with DC" ),
average = sample(seq(1,10) , 12 , replace=T),
number = sample(seq(4,39) , 12 , replace=T)
)
# Increase bottom margin
par(mar=c(6,4,4,4))
# Basic Barplot
my_bar <- barplot(data$average , border=F , names.arg=data$name ,
las=2 ,
col=c(rgb(0.3,0.1,0.4,0.6) , rgb(0.3,0.5,0.4,0.6) , rgb(0.3,0.9,0.4,0.6) , rgb(0.3,0.9,0.4,0.6)) ,
ylim=c(0,13) ,
main="" )
# Add abline
abline(v=c(4.9 , 9.7) , col="grey")
# Add the text
text(my_bar, data$average+0.4 , paste("n: ", data$number, sep="") ,cex=1)
#Legende
legend("topleft", legend = c("Alone","with Himself","With other genotype" ) ,
col = c(rgb(0.3,0.1,0.4,0.6) , rgb(0.3,0.5,0.4,0.6) , rgb(0.3,0.9,0.4,0.6) , rgb(0.3,0.9,0.4,0.6)) ,
bty = "n", pch=20 , pt.cex = 2, cex = 0.8, horiz = FALSE, inset = c(0.05, 0.05))

- BarPlot 3
# Library
library(ggplot2)
library(dplyr)

# Dataset 1: one value per group
data <- data.frame(
name=c("north","south","south-east","north-west","south-west","north-east","west","east"),
val=sample(seq(1,10), 8 )
)
# Dataset 2: several values per group (natively provided in R)
# mpg
# load the library
library(forcats)
# Reorder following the value of another column:
data %>%
mutate(name = fct_reorder(name, val)) %>%
ggplot( aes(x=name, y=val)) +
geom_bar(stat="identity", fill="red", alpha=.6, width=.4) +
coord_flip() +
xlab("") +
theme_bw()

# Reverse side
data %>%
mutate(name = fct_reorder(name, desc(val))) %>%
ggplot( aes(x=name, y=val)) +
geom_bar(stat="identity", fill="blue", alpha=.6, width=.4) +
coord_flip() +
xlab("") +
theme_bw()
